شرکت ESRI برای بخش کلاینت از توسعه برنامه های WebGIS سه تا API ارائه داده است:
ArcGIS API for Javascript
ArcGIS API for Silverlight
ArcGIS API for Flex
سیاست آینده شرکت ESRI در وبلاگ شرکت ESRI در قبال این سه محصول بیان شده:
Esri’s Roadmap for Web Developers
در کنفرانس DEV Summit 2012 عنوان شد که سیاست شرکت ESRI سرمایه گزاری روی Cross Browser و Cross Platform و رایانش ابری است و چند برابر شدن برنامه های وب طراحی شده با جاوا اسکریپت نشان دهنده همین مطلب است خوب جاوا اسکریپت خیل یخوبه به دلایل زیر
1- عدم استقبال خود مایکروسافت از سیلورلایت و توقف طرح توسعه آتی سیلورلایت
2- Dojo , JQery یک کتابخانه چند کیلو بایتی است در حالیکه فلش و سیلورلایت چند مگابایتی
3- جاوا اسکریپت در تمام مرورگرها پشتیبانی میشه ولی این دو تای دیگه نیاز به نصب پلاگین است
4- در محیط لینوکس جاوا حرف نداره
5- با فراگیر شدن Hand Held Device ها مسئله باطری و شارژ اون یک مسئله اساسی است و خیلی از مرورگرها به دلیل اینکه فلش سارژ میخوره حاضر به نصب پیش فرض نیستن
6- و با فراگیر شدن سیستم عامل لینوکس متن بازها دارن قدرت میگیرن
7- سرعت بالاتر اجرای جاوا اسکریپت که در مورد لود نقشه و پردازش ها مسئله حیاتی و مهم است